5 Thoughts for Sales Success this Week
November 17th 2008
Have a Plan: “I remember saying to my mentor, “If I had more money, I would have a better plan.” He quickly responded, “I would suggest that if you had a better plan, you would have more money.” You see, it’s not the amount that counts; it’s the plan that counts.” - Jim Rohn
Earn Third-Party Endorsements: “When you say it about yourself, it’s bragging. When someone else says it about you, it’s proof.” - Jeffrey Gitomer
Get the Facts: “Once the facts are clear, the decision jumps at you.” – Peter F. Drucker
Aim Unswervingly: Most of us serve our ideals by fits and starts. The person who makes a success of living is the one who sees his goal steadily and aims for it unswervingly.” – Cecil B. DeMille
Avoid Trouble by Avoiding Gossip: “Unless you are able to overlook idle gossip you will always be busy with unnecessary trouble.” – Roy L. Smith
